Position Overview
As a Remote Account Representative at arenaflex, you will be the primary point of contact for a portfolio of key accounts. This is a pivotal role where you will manage the entire order lifecycle—from the initial quote and order processing through to shipment release. You'll have the opportunity to exercise independent judgment and work closely with Sales Management to address pricing inquiries, resolve customer concerns, and ensure complete customer satisfaction.
This position offers excellent growth potential and comprehensive training to help you become a subject-matter expert in our products and solutions. You'll be equipped with the tools, knowledge, and support needed to excel in this role and advance your career within our organization.
Key Responsibilities
Your day-to-day responsibilities will be diverse and engaging, requiring you to balance multiple priorities while maintaining exceptional attention to detail. Here's what you can expect:
- Account Management: Manage multiple client accounts simultaneously, serving as the dedicated point of contact from initial quote through order completion and shipment release.
- Order Processing: Review, interpret, and prepare customer purchase orders for data entry, ensuring all requirements are accurately captured and can be fulfilled.
- Quote Generation: Create and deliver competitive pricing quotes to customers, leveraging your knowledge of our products and pricing guidelines.
- Issue Resolution: Address and resolve customer inquiries, complaints, and issues including pricing discrepancies, credit requests, returns, and delivery deviations.
- Order Tracking: Monitor order status throughout the fulfillment process and perform necessary follow-ups to ensure timely shipment release.
- System Management: Utilize SAP to track accounts, monitor sales activity, enter data, and determine appropriate courses of action based on demand and customer needs.
- Cross-Functional Collaboration: Work closely with scheduling, manufacturing, shipping, and finance departments to address any delivery deviations or order-related issues.
- Reporting: Prepare and complete reports for management and executive teams, including sales representative commission verification and account activity summaries.
- Customer Communication: Maintain proactive communication with customers regarding order status, delivery updates, and any changes to their orders.
